.blogposts{padding-top:var(--bp-pt, 56px);padding-bottom:var(--bp-pb, 56px)}.blogposts__head{display:flex;align-items:baseline;justify-content:space-between;gap:var(--space-md);margin-bottom:var(--space-lg)}.blogposts__heading{margin:0;font-family:var(--font-heading);font-size:var(--bp-heading-size, 28px);font-weight:var(--bp-heading-weight, 700);color:var(--bp-heading-color, #121212);line-height:var(--heading-line-height, 1.2)}.blogposts__view-all{flex-shrink:0;display:inline-flex;align-items:center;gap:.4em;font-size:.9375rem;font-weight:600;color:var(--bp-accent, #121212);text-decoration:none;white-space:nowrap}.blogposts__view-all:hover{text-decoration:underline}.blogposts__list{display:grid;grid-template-columns:repeat(var(--bp-cols, 3),minmax(0,1fr));gap:var(--bp-row-gap, 32px) var(--bp-gap, 28px)}.blogposts[data-layout=list] .blogposts__list{grid-template-columns:1fr;gap:var(--bp-row-gap, 32px)}.blogpost__card{display:flex;flex-direction:column;gap:14px}.blogpost__media-link{display:block;text-decoration:none}.blogpost__media{display:block;aspect-ratio:var(--bp-image-ratio, 4 / 3);overflow:hidden;border-radius:var(--bp-image-radius, 12px);background-color:var(--bp-card-bg, #f4f4f4)}.blogpost__img{width:100%;height:100%;object-fit:cover;transition:transform .5s ease}.blogposts[data-zoom=true] .blogpost__card:hover .blogpost__img{transform:scale(var(--bp-zoom, 1.06))}.blogpost__body{display:flex;flex-direction:column;gap:8px;flex:1}.blogpost__footer{margin-top:auto;padding-top:4px;display:flex;flex-direction:column;gap:8px}.blogpost__category{font-size:.6875rem;font-weight:600;letter-spacing:.06em;text-transform:uppercase;color:var(--bp-accent, #121212)}.blogpost__title-link{text-decoration:none;color:inherit}.blogpost__title{margin:0;font-family:var(--font-heading);font-size:var(--bp-title-size, 19px);color:var(--bp-title-color, #121212);line-height:1.3}.blogpost__title-link:hover .blogpost__title{text-decoration:underline;text-underline-offset:2px}.blogpost__excerpt{margin:0;font-size:var(--bp-excerpt-size, 15px);color:var(--bp-excerpt-color, #5c5c5c);line-height:1.5;display:-webkit-box;-webkit-line-clamp:var(--bp-excerpt-lines, 3);-webkit-box-orient:vertical;overflow:hidden}.blogpost__meta{font-size:var(--bp-meta-size, 13px);color:var(--bp-meta-color, #8a8a8a)}.blogpost__readmore{display:inline-flex;align-items:center;gap:.4em;margin-top:2px;font-size:.9375rem;font-weight:600;color:var(--bp-accent, #121212);text-decoration:none}.blogpost__readmore-arrow{transition:transform .2s ease}.blogpost__readmore:hover .blogpost__readmore-arrow{transform:translate(3px)}@media(min-width:750px){.blogposts[data-layout=list] .blogpost__card{flex-direction:row;align-items:center;gap:var(--bp-gap, 28px)}.blogposts[data-layout=list] .blogpost__media-link{width:40%;flex-shrink:0}.blogposts[data-layout=list] .blogpost__body{flex:1}}@media(prefers-reduced-motion:reduce){.blogpost__img{transition:none}.blogposts[data-zoom=true] .blogpost__card:hover .blogpost__img,.blogpost__readmore:hover .blogpost__readmore-arrow{transform:none}}
/*# sourceMappingURL=/cdn/shop/t/7/assets/section-blog-posts.css.map */
